
VOV.VN - Party General Secretary To Lam on January 13 visited and offered incense at the Memorial to General Secretary Nguyen Van Cu, in northern Bac Ninh province, as part of activities to celebrate 95 years of the Communist Party of Vietnam (February 3, 1930 – 2025).
The Party leader and his entourage solemnly offered incense to honour and express profound gratitude to General Secretary Nguyen Van Cu, an outstanding leader and exemplary revolutionary who made significant contributions to the revolutionary cause of the Party and the Vietnamese nation.
They vowed to uphold the tradition of national unity, overcome difficulties and challenges, pursue aspirations with renewed vigour and determination, achieve breakthroughs and successfully fulfil the outlined goals and tasks, while promoting the study and following President Ho Chi Minh’s ideology, morality, and lifestyle.
At the memorial site, General Secretary To Lam emphasized the importance of preserving and promoting the historical and cultural values of the late leader’s homeland.
The memorial site is a significant historical landmark, preserving valuable artifacts and documents about the life and revolutionary career of General Secretary Nguyen Van Cu. He left a profound legacy, particularly with his work “Self-Criticism”, an important document in the Party building and rectification campaign.
